Issue

When I open the map editor in https://kojipkgs.fedoraproject.org//packages/0ad/0.0.26/21.fc40/x86_64/0ad-0.0.26-21.fc40.x86_64.rpm (from https://koji.fedoraproject.org/koji/rpminfo?rpmID=38088624) it crashes 0AD with a myriad of error messages and stack traces. I always clicked "Debugger" on the white, aliased-text windows.

I wasn't able to copy the text from these, unfortunately. Consequently, screenshots of these are attached instead. However, GNOME-ABRT did manage to capture a backtrace, which has been reported at https://retrace.fedoraproject.org/faf/reports/1007153/. I can probably attach the local report's contents as a zip, if it's not too large for Trac.

Environment

kcm_about-distro reports:

Operating System: Fedora Linux 40 KDE Plasma Version: 6.1.3 KDE Frameworks Version: 6.4.0 Qt Version: 6.7.2 Kernel Version: 6.9.11-200.fc40.x86_64 (64-bit) Graphics Platform: Wayland Processors: 12 × AMD Ryzen 5 7600X 6-Core Processor Memory: 30.5 GiB of RAM Graphics Processor: AMD Radeon RX 5700 Manufacturer: ASRock Product Name: X670E Taichi
